660  Economy / Service Discussion / Re: Mt. Gox - BTC exchange with a reputation for free market economy on: April 11, 2013, 07:17:37 PM
The more people use MtGox, the more trade volume increases (and hence liquidity) And hence new traders find it more attractive to use. Hence whichever exchange is largest will tend to remain that way. This makes it a natural monopoly.
